Output d9986479b2aa3523c2f01eb56595b99d8e5a48d82656c3da9e77e8c1dc1370e8:8

value
27169675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de14fc91265e4b2df0b1c14e437b2d20a10dfb42 OP_EQUAL
address
3MwH5JagA7oYJwcEL923zDGBCCnstpGv7g
transaction
d9986479b2aa3523c2f01eb56595b99d8e5a48d82656c3da9e77e8c1dc1370e8
spent
true